Ever notice someone wearing beads around their neck or wrist? If they are from the Vaishnava tradition, those beads are likely a Tulsi mala. This special necklace comes from the holy Tulsi plant. People create it from the roots and leaves of the plant. They use it in two main ways. Some wear it as a necklace. Others use it like prayer beads for chanting.

More Than Just a Plant: Tulsi’s Divine Status

Actually, Tulsi holds a very high place in Hindu tradition. People don’t simply see Tulsi as just a plant. Instead, many believe she is a Goddess! This Goddess brings many good things into people’s lives. For example, she brings peace and wealth. She also brings good health to those who care for the Tulsi plant.
